1. Product Overview
Activated carbon block cartridges are high-performance filtration elements engineered from compressed activated carbon to deliver superior removal of chlorine, volatile organic compounds (VOCs), odors, sediment, and a broad range of organic contaminants from water and process fluids. Widely used in industrial, commercial, and municipal filtration systems, these cartridges combine fine particulate filtration with exceptional adsorption capacity in a single compact unit. Their dense carbon structure provides extended service life, consistent filtration efficiency, and reliable contaminant reduction. 2. Key Specifications & Technical Characteristics
- Material Composition: High-purity activated carbon powder bonded into a solid carbon block; optional polypropylene outer layer and polypropylene core
- Carbon Source: Coconut shell-based, coal-based, or wood-based activated carbon (application dependent)
- Grade: Industrial-grade and food-grade options available
- Filtration Rating: Typically 0.5–10 microns (custom sizes available)
- Adsorption Characteristics: High chlorine, taste, odor, VOC, and organic contaminant removal efficiency
- Physical Form: Cylindrical solid carbon block cartridge
- Color: Black carbon block with white or natural polypropylene end caps (configuration dependent)
- Density: High-density compressed carbon structure for enhanced contaminant retention
- Dimensions: Standard 5″, 10″, 20″, 30″, and 40″ lengths with custom dimensions available
- Operating Temperature: Typically up to 52–80°C depending on product specification
- Packaging Options: Individually wrapped cartridges, bulk cartons, export pallets, and OEM packaging
- Shelf Life: Typically up to 5 years when stored in clean, dry, and sealed conditions
3. Core Industrial Applications
Activated carbon block cartridges are extensively used in water treatment, food and beverage processing, pharmaceuticals, healthcare, electronics manufacturing, chemical processing, hospitality, municipal water systems, and commercial filtration industries.
Typical applications include pre-treatment for reverse osmosis systems, drinking water purification, process water filtration, boiler feed water preparation, beverage production, pharmaceutical water systems, laboratory water purification, and industrial wastewater treatment. Compared with loose granular activated carbon filters, carbon block cartridges provide superior particulate retention, longer contact time, lower carbon fines release, and more efficient contaminant adsorption.
